VFSC Regulation — What It Actually Means

The Vanuatu Financial Services Commission is the financial regulator for Vanuatu, a Pacific island nation with a population of approximately 340,000. VFSC issues financial services licences and maintains a register of regulated entities. Expert Option holds a valid VFSC licence.

RegulatorJurisdictionInvestor ProtectionTier
FCAUKFSCS up to £85,000Top-tier
CySECEUICF up to €20,000Top-tier
ASICAustraliaSegregated funds mandatoryTop-tier
FinaComInternational (self-regulatory)Up to €20,000 via fundModerate
VFSCVanuatuMinimalWeak
NoneOffshore registration onlyZeroUnregulated

VFSC: Better Than Nothing, Not Good Enough for Significant Capital

VFSC regulation means Expert Option has some formal accountability, but the practical investor protection it provides is minimal. Vanuatu's regulatory requirements do not mandate the same level of client fund segregation, capital adequacy, or dispute resolution mechanisms as top-tier regulators. Treat Expert Option as a regulated broker in name only for investor protection purposes.

Platform and Features

The Expert Option platform is available on web browser, iOS, and Android. The interface is clean, modern, and loads quickly. Technical analysis tools include standard indicators — moving averages, RSI, MACD, Bollinger Bands, Stochastic. The platform does not have the depth of IQ Option's 100+ indicator library but covers the essential tools most binary traders use.

Social trading is integrated into the platform. A live feed shows trades being made by other users in real time, with statistics on each trader's recent performance. You can copy traders by allocating funds proportionally to their trades. The social element adds a community dimension that purely isolated trading platforms lack.

Platform Navigation for Indian Traders

Expert Option's asset menu includes India-relevant assets: Nifty 50, Bank Nifty, USDINR, and a range of Indian stocks as CFDs alongside standard forex pairs and gold. Trading Indian indices during IST market hours (9:15 AM – 3:30 PM) may suit Indian traders better than chasing European session assets at 2:30 AM IST.

Payouts and Asset Range

Expert Option advertises payouts up to 95% on certain assets. Typical live-market payouts on major forex pairs run 75-90%. The 95% figure appears on specific high-volume assets during peak market hours. OTC assets during weekends typically pay 70-80%.

Asset coverage includes over 100 instruments: major, minor, and exotic forex pairs; stock CFDs including Indian equities; commodity CFDs including gold and oil; and cryptocurrency. The inclusion of Indian equity CFDs (Infosys, TCS, Reliance) as binary option assets is relatively unusual and may appeal to Indian traders familiar with these companies.

VFSC (Vanuatu Financial Services Commission) is the financial regulator for the Pacific island nation of Vanuatu. It issues financial services licences and requires basic compliance from regulated entities. However, Vanuatu is widely considered a weak regulatory jurisdiction — the requirements for capital adequacy, client fund segregation, and investor protection are far below EU, UK, or Australian standards. VFSC is better than no regulation, but not by a large margin.

Expert Option advertises payouts up to 95% on certain assets. Typical payouts on major currency pairs during live market hours run 75-90%. The headline 95% figure applies to specific assets under optimal conditions. OTC assets on weekends typically offer lower payouts. The structural break-even math applies: at 80% payout you need a 55.6% win rate just to break even.
